Informative | List Price vs. Sale Price vs. Appraised Value
-
One of the most common misconceptions I hear is that list price, sale price, and appraised value are all the same thing.
They're actually three completely different numbers.
The list price is what the seller hopes to sell for.
The sale price is what the buyer and seller ultimately agree on.
And the appraised value is the opinion of value provided by a licensed appraiser.
Sometimes all three numbers match. Sometimes they don't.
Understanding the difference can help you make more informed decisions whether you're buying, selling, or simply starting to explore the market.
